Guest Players
Guest Player Rules
Guest players must be registered with USYS, US Club Soccer or FIFA affiliate and possess a current youth player pass.
A ‘guest player’ is any player not identified on your current USYS/US Club Soccer or Provincial/Club roster.
Guest players must be registered with a FIFA affiliate (USYS, USC, etc.) that matches the team they are guest playing with and possess a current youth player pass. (Ex: US Club Soccer players may NOT guest play on USYS teams, and vice versa).
Teams may not exceed six (6) guest players.
Guest Player Permission/Loan Forms
MN Youth Soccer Assoc. (MYSA/USYS Member)
- A Guest Player Permission Form is only required IF the guest player is from a different USYS State Association. (Ex: A player has a USYS pass but is not issued through MYSA).
US Youth Soccer (USYS)
- A USYS Guest Player Permission Form IF the guest player is NOT listed on the official roster.
US Club (USC)
- MN Teams – A US Club Guest Player Loan Form IF the guest player is NOT from the same club.
- Non-MN Teams – A US Club Guest Player Loan Form IF the guest player is NOT listed on the official roster.
United States Specialty Sports Assoc. (USSSA)
- A USSSA Guest Player Loan Form for anyone NOT listed on the Official Roster.
Girls Academy (GA)
- A GA Guest Player Permission Form for anyone NOT listed on the Official Roster.
MLS Next
- Guest playing is NOT allowed. Anyone not listed on your official roster is not eligible to play.

Roster Guidelines
Please see the tournament webpage for specific event guidelines.
-
-
- Youth players currently registered with both a sanctioned youth and adult league may be eligible to play. Player pass will reflect proper documentation.
- All players must meet the age requirements and be listed on the team roster.
- Players may play up or down, if age eligible.
- Roster sizes:
-
- U9-10 playing 7v7 may roster and dress up to 14 players.
- U11-U12 playing 9v9 may roster and dress up to 16 players.
- U13-U15 playing 11v11 may roster and dress 18 players for games.
- U16-U19 playing 11v11 may roster 22 and dress 18 players for games.
-
- Teams may NOT over roster and cannot exceed the six-guest player limit.
-
- If your roster exceeds the six-guest player limit, contact your state association for information regarding reclassification as a tournament team. The six-guest player limit is not negotiable; it is part of the tournament sanctioning. If your team is reclassified as a tournament team, forward the documentation to the tournament contact. Guest players may play at the same level, or a higher level of competition offered by the tournament.
-
- Females may play on male teams; males may not play on female teams.
- A jersey must be provided to the guest player by the host team.
